题目内容
【题目】在某程序框图如图所示,当输入50时,则该程序运算后输出的结果是 .
【答案】6
【解析】解:由程序框图知:第一次循环S=1,i=2;
第二次循环S=2×1+2=4,i=3;
第三次循环S=2×4+3=11,i=4;
第四次循环S=2×11+4=26,i=5;
第五次循环S=2×26+5=57,i=6,
满足条件S>50,跳出循环体,输出i=6.
所以答案是:6.
【考点精析】解答此题的关键在于理解算法的循环结构的相关知识,掌握在一些算法中,经常会出现从某处开始,按照一定条件,反复执行某一处理步骤的情况,这就是循环结构,循环结构可细分为两类:当型循环结构和直到型循环结构,以及对程序框图的理解,了解程序框图又称流程图,是一种用规定的图形、指向线及文字说明来准确、直观地表示算法的图形;一个程序框图包括以下几部分:表示相应操作的程序框;带箭头的流程线;程序框外必要文字说明.
练习册系列答案
相关题目